summaryrefslogtreecommitdiffstats
path: root/src/script
diff options
context:
space:
mode:
Diffstat (limited to 'src/script')
-rw-r--r--src/script/api/qscriptengine.cpp1
-rw-r--r--src/script/api/qscriptvalue.cpp11
-rw-r--r--src/script/api/qscriptvalue_p.h4
3 files changed, 0 insertions, 16 deletions
diff --git a/src/script/api/qscriptengine.cpp b/src/script/api/qscriptengine.cpp
index e5eaafb..261efce 100644
--- a/src/script/api/qscriptengine.cpp
+++ b/src/script/api/qscriptengine.cpp
@@ -853,7 +853,6 @@ QScriptValue QScriptEnginePrivate::scriptValueFromJSCValue(JSC::JSValue value)
QScriptValuePrivate *p_value = new QScriptValuePrivate();
p_value->engine = q;
p_value->initFrom(value);
-
return QScriptValuePrivate::get(p_value);
}
diff --git a/src/script/api/qscriptvalue.cpp b/src/script/api/qscriptvalue.cpp
index 3bf976b..7c8bd56 100644
--- a/src/script/api/qscriptvalue.cpp
+++ b/src/script/api/qscriptvalue.cpp
@@ -333,17 +333,6 @@ void QScriptValuePrivate::initFrom(const QString &value)
stringValue = value;
}
-void QScriptValuePrivate::initFromJSCValue(QScriptValue &result,
- QScriptEngine *engine,
- JSC::JSValue value)
-{
- Q_ASSERT(!result.isValid());
- result.d_ptr = new QScriptValuePrivate();
- result.d_ptr->engine = engine;
- result.d_ptr->initFrom(value);
- result.d_ptr->ref.ref();
-}
-
bool QScriptValuePrivate::isJSC() const
{
return (type == JSC);
diff --git a/src/script/api/qscriptvalue_p.h b/src/script/api/qscriptvalue_p.h
index a3ebbed..c0d1dcb 100644
--- a/src/script/api/qscriptvalue_p.h
+++ b/src/script/api/qscriptvalue_p.h
@@ -116,10 +116,6 @@ public:
void initFrom(double value);
void initFrom(const QString &value);
- static void initFromJSCValue(QScriptValue &result,
- QScriptEngine *engine,
- JSC::JSValue value);
-
bool isJSC() const;
QVariant &variantValue() const;